Common Good Influencers May 2025

Our Common Good Influencers hosted an Easter Afternoon Tea in conjunction with Leeds Irish Health and Homes, inviting residents from Brandon House as well as LIHH service users. Students served food and drinks to our guests and we enjoyed music from Mick Teggart and singers from St Paul’s Primary School.

Eibhlin and Alana entertained our visitors with Irish dancing and everyone enjoyed an Easter bonnet competition.

A group of 11 students also visited Brandon House to celebrate the 80th anniversary of VE Day. Pupils spoke to residents about their memories and Eibhlin and Alana also performed an Irish dance for residents.

The Faith in Action group will be taking over our regular Tuesday lunchtime visits to Penny Fields, playing games, joining in with Sing and Sign and chatting to pupils. Following the success of our clothing collection for Horsforth Town of Sanctuary, we will be collecting men’s clothes for newly arrived refugees on a termly basis. Please send any suitable donations into school.
